A family-run independent estate agency in Gorleston-on-Sea is celebrating its 56th anniversary with the appointment of a new and experienced sales director.

Steve Huxley joins Darby & Liffen, based at 42 Bells Road, with almost 20 years of industry experience. He has also been a friend to director, Owen Darby, since childhood.

“Steve and I have known each other for around 35 years, stemming back to our childhood as local Gorleston boys, born and bred,” says Owen. “Having worked with a fellow reputable local estate agency for nearly 20 years, Steve has gained invaluable experience and knowledge during his time there. This is undoubtedly a big move for Steve but I know he’s really excited about this challenge and opportunity that has come his way.”

Over the years, Owen says that he and Steve have been “friendly competitors”, carrying a mutual respect for each other within the business. “Like myself, he’s worked through incredibly testing times, particularly the 2008 credit crunch where the property market virtually came to a halt along with the subsequent recession and, more recently, with the difficulties of working around the Covid-19 pandemic.

“It’s during these years that Steve has earned himself the respect of many clients in the local area, helping people through their journey of buying and selling property.”

Owen says that Steve really cares about his clients and describes his love of estate agency as a vital component in his work.

“Steve firmly believes in delivering the very best in customer care and service, going beyond the call of duty to help his clients achieve their objectives. I am totally thrilled and excited by the prospect of Steve joining us at Darby & Liffen because of the strength he brings and the values he and I share in delivering all that is important in our business and the industry as a whole.”

Combined, Owen and Steve have around 45 years of experience within the local property market. Despite having worked in competition for a number of years, both directors have a lot of respect for each other’s standing in the industry.
